At the outset of the war, the Southern strategy depended on what?
Fynjy0 [20]

Answer:

The South's strategy was simpler: The Confederate army would fight a defensive war until northerners tired of fighting. If the war became unpopular in the North, President Lincoln would have to stop the war and recognize the South's independence.
